Heat-Blocking Window Treatments Impede Airflow

When the air temperature rises in summer, that hot air can creep into your living spaces through windows, raising your indoor temperature. You can halt some of that air by using heat-blocking window treatments that trap hot air next to your window rather than permitting it into your home.
Heat-blocking window treatments need to sit securely within your window opening to prevent air, so get them custom-fitted. Options like plantation shutters work best as they sit in a frame encompassing your window. They won’t allow warm air to creep in along their perimeter. Specialized plantation shutters, like Polywood® shutters, even have weatherstripping to block air from flowing between their louvers. As a matter of fact, Polywood shutters block as much as 30 degrees from your windows if they’re secured fully.
Cellular window shades also do an excellent job of obstructing hot air. Their accordion-like pleats establish pockets or “cells” that help capture outside air before it raises the temperature of your home. Select them in a thick material for the best heat blocking.
Heat-Blocking Window Treatments Block Warming Sunlight

When the sun beams through your window, it heats the pane and sends heat into your living area. You can employ heat-blocking window treatments to keep UV rays and warm daylight from penetrating your home all summer. Non-transparent treatments halt most sunlight when shut. Consider thick blackout window shades or drapes if you enjoy fabric window treatments. On the other hand, there are sturdy window blinds and interior shutters that outside light can’t penetrate.
Light colors reflect sun rays, so white coverings are sensible for sunny windows. Polywood shutters can be found in three contemporary white hues to suit your decor and enhance energy efficiency. White window shades might be too thin, but you can get drapes with liners that help them block light and reflect it back at the window.
Heat-Blocking Window Treatments Ought To Be Effortless To Operate

Energy-conserving window treatments won’t make much sense if they’re difficult to use. The top heat-blocking window treatments for San Antonio homes make it effortless to protect your windows. Interior shutters just need to be swung to a shut position and the louvers tilted together to impede most light and heat.
You can add motorization to heat-blocking window shades to control them with the press of a button or even set them to close automatically during the hottest period of the day. Either option makes it easy to keep your San Antonio home cool.
